Why Car Key Computer Chip is Necessary
I’ve found that the computer chip inside a car key is necessary because it adds an important layer of security. Without it, anyone could copy a basic metal key and start the car easily. The chip helps my car recognize the correct key, which makes it much harder for thieves to steal the vehicle.
I also like that the chip improves convenience and reliability. My car’s system can quickly verify the key, so the engine starts only when the right signal is sent. This gives me peace of mind every time I use my car, because I know the ignition is protected by modern technology.
Another reason I consider it necessary is that it helps prevent unauthorized use. Even if someone gets the physical key shape, the car still needs the matching chip code to start. For me, that means better protection for my car, lower risk of theft, and more confidence in everyday driving.
My Buying Guides on Car Key Computer Chip
What I Look for First
When I shop for a car key computer chip, I first make sure it matches my vehicle’s make, model, and year. I have learned that even a small mismatch can stop the key from working properly. I also check whether my car uses a transponder chip, smart key chip, or a proximity system, since each one works differently.
Compatibility With My Car
Compatibility is the most important part for me. I always compare the chip type with my original key or my vehicle manual. If I am unsure, I verify the part number or ask a locksmith or dealer. This saves me from buying a chip that looks right but does not communicate with my car’s immobilizer system.
Quality and Reliability
I prefer a chip that feels well-made and comes from a trusted brand. A reliable chip gives me confidence that my car will start consistently and the key will last. I avoid very cheap options when they do not have good reviews, because I have found that poor-quality chips can fail early or program incorrectly.
Programming Requirements
Before I buy, I always check how the chip needs to be programmed. Some chips can be programmed by me using simple steps, while others need a professional locksmith or dealership tool. I like to know this in advance so I can budget for programming and avoid surprises.
Security Features
I pay attention to security because the chip is part of my car’s anti-theft system. I choose chips that support the correct encryption or rolling code system for my vehicle. If the chip does not meet the security requirements, my car may not recognize it.
